Components
Read entire operator’s manual before you attempt to assemble or operate your new water pump.
Compare the illustrations with your water pump, to familiarize yourself with the locations of various controls and
adjustments. Save this manual for future reference.
A - Priming Plug — Fill pump with water here to prime pump
before starting.
B - Discharge Outlet — Connect discharge hose here.
C - Suction Inlet — Connect reinforced suction hose here.
D - Water Drain Plug — Remove to drain water from pump
and to flush internal components with clean water.
E - Spark Plug — Always disconnect spark plug wire when
servicing water pump.
F - Engine Information — Provides model, type and code
number of engine.
G - Air Cleaner — Protects engine by filtering dust and
debris out of intake air.
H - Recoil Starter — Used for manually starting the engine.
J - ID Label — Provides model and serial number of
water pump.
K - Engine Controls — Used for starting, stopping, and
setting engine speed.
L - Fuel Tank — Fill tank with regular unleaded fuel here.
Always leave room for fuel expansion.
M - Oil Drain — Drain engine oil here.
N - Oil Fill — Check and add engine oil here.
O - Fuel Valve — Used to turn fuel supply on and off to
engine.
